Tralizia Bueno, is a Filipino model and recording artist. She was born on June 24, 2007 in Quezon City. She is now making a name for herself in the world of showbiz, and she has gained public attention not only for her talent but for her determination to succeed. Currently studying at Our Lady of Fatima University, Tralizia is an honor student who balances her academic life with her blossoming career in the entertainment industry.  Tralizia’s passion for the arts was evident from a young age. She grew up participating in various school and community activities, driven by her dream to become an actress or model. Inspired by what she saw on television, she became determined to experience the glitz and glamour of the entertainment world for herself. Her commitment to this dream has been unwavering; she knew from the start that she wanted to be in front of the camera, and she hasn’t let anything deter her from this path.  Now, Tralizia is slowly making her mark in the industry. She has been part of various tapings for ABS-CBN teleseryes, proving her mettle in acting. She dedicates herself to honing her skills in acting, modeling, and singing—talents she believes are the keys to fulfilling her long-held aspirations. But for Tralizia, it’s not about fame. She emphasizes that her goal is to develop her talents and grow as an artist.  Beyond the world of entertainment, Tralizia is also passionate about her education. She takes pride in her ability to balance her studies with her burgeoning career, an accomplishment reflected in the numerous awards and medals she has received from her school. Her love for reading also serves as a mental escape and helps her stay grounded amid her busy schedule.  Looking ahead, Tralizia harbors ambitions beyond the entertainment industry. She dreams of becoming an entrepreneur, driven by a desire to help others who, like her, have big dreams but face significant challenges. She believes that having her own business would not only provide personal fulfillment but also enable her to support and inspire others to pursue their passions.  Tralizia’s journey has not been without its challenges. She recalls moments when those around her doubted her capabilities, making her question herself. However, she never let these doubts defeat her spirit. “There were times when I felt really discouraged by what others said,” she shares, “but I always reminded myself why I started. I love what I do, and that’s what kept me going.” Her perseverance in the face of adversity demonstrates her commitment to her craft and her refusal to give up on her dreams.  Recently, Tralizia achieved another milestone in her career with her upcoming release of an original song, soon to be available on digital platforms. This accomplishment marks a new chapter in her journey, showcasing not just her versatility as an artist but also her drive to explore all facets of her talent.  - IMDb Mini Biography By: John Rey Malto
